I’ve had this vehicle for 3 years 2 months and 9 days and I’ve had nothing but good experiences with it. People complain about this and that, that it’s not a Jeep, that it’s unreliable... the only issue that I’ve ever had with it was last summer the air conditioning stopped blowing ice cold air (essential in the desert). Took it to the dealership to have them look at it, they couldn’t find the issue, flushed the AC system, refilled it and it’s been fine ever since. My lease is up and I’m picking up my 2019 this week. It’s fun to drive, it’s got a ton of leg room for driver and front seat passenger, not so much for the backseat, but if you have small friends, it’s fine, there’s a lot of headroom and the interior is very roomy, the outside is deceptively small, measuring at about 6’x13’, the inside seems like it’s a penthouse apartment. Test drive other vehicles before falling in love with my Renegade, test drive more and decided to stick with it.
I’m in western NY now and had a decent snow storm last night and it handled well (empty) in the icy roads. The remote start is a must!
